The English: one at 17:45 and two at 20:00
As far as Premier League teams are concerned, Aston Villa will play in the first match against Lille in France. Unai Emery's side are one of the favourites to win the Europa League, and they don't want any surprises. They know that the French are a strong team at home, and that if they get a positive result at Villa Park, they should seal their ticket to the quarter-finals.
At 8 p.m., it will be Nottingham Forest's turn to host Midtjylland at The City Ground in the Europa League round of 16. Vítor Pereira's players are aware of the importance of this match, as it will be key to travel to Denmark with an advantage. The only question mark is whether the Portuguese coach will rest players due to the team's delicate situation in the Premier League, where they are fighting to avoid relegation.
Finally, in the Conference League, Crystal Palace will host AEK Larnaca from Cyprus. The Londoners are mid-table in the Premier League, and the continental competition is a great opportunity to make this a historic season. The first step is to secure a comfortable victory at Selhurst Park that will put them on track for the quarter-finals.
